Philadelphia-born Pelé also goes by “Rap’s Revolutionary”, a nom de guerre he attributes to his grandfather’s revolutionary struggle against South Africa’s former Apartheid regime. His Grandfather, Ambition Muthle, was an anti-Apartheid activist and remained true to the revolutionary cause even during his 15 year incarceration on Robben Island, where he served with the likes of Nelson Mandela and Walter Sisulu.
